0

アプリケーションでサードパーティの JavaScript ライブラリを使用しており、特定の配列プロパティの変更を監視できるようにする必要があります。たとえば、サード パーティのライブラリはwidget.loadingQueue、ウィジェットが読み込まれるたびにオブジェクトを追加します。このプロパティを監視し、配列に要素があるときはいつでもロード インジケーターを表示できるようにしたいと考えています。ライブラリはオープンソースですが、可能であれば、配列に何かを追加してメソッド呼び出しを追加するたびにソースを調べて見つける必要なく、これを行いたいと考えています。

4

1 に答える 1

6

を呼び出して配列に追加する場合は、処理コードを実行して を呼び出すpush()カスタム メソッドを配列に作成するだけです。push()Array.prototype.push()

これが Google Analytics の_gaq配列のしくみです。

于 2013-06-04T14:30:38.840 に答える